<description>&#60;img align='left' src='http://photos.macnn.com/article_images/article_thumbnail/1359085439_antigua-sm.jpg' border='0' width='176' height='120' /><![CDATA[The Antiguan government is planning to open an online pirate marketplace, selling American media without reimbursing the copyright holders. The island nation is taking the controversial step in response to a decade of US-enacted legislation against online gambling, which is preventing legal access to the Antiguan sites.
